Things to remember.  You are representing your school with your comments! You need to use correct punctuation, grammar, capitalization, etc.  You should do sentence of the week to your comment before you post it! You should also be specific with your comment.  So, a weak comment would be..."I like your blog."  A strong comment would include details, specific things about a post that you are commenting on, and maybe a question.

Following read aloud we practiced our sight words and then reviewed figures of speech.  After reviewing what each figure of speech was, I passed out strips of paper with all of the figures of speech that I could find from chapter 7.  In their lit circle groups, students then had to decide which figure of speech each statement represented.  It was awesome practice!
